Travel Tips for Bacalar

💡 Essential Logistics & Insider Tips for Bacalar

🚆 Getting Around

The Core Tip: Most visitors to Bacalar rely on rental cars or bicycles to explore the area, as public transit options are limited.

The Pro Move: To avoid traffic, plan your visits to popular spots like the Bacalar Lagoon early in the morning or later in the afternoon.

📅 Timing Your Trip

The Core Tip: The dry season from December to April sees the highest number of tourists, while summer months can be hotter with occasional rain.

The Pro Move: For a quieter experience, consider visiting during the shoulder seasons of late April to early June or September to November.

🚶 Getting Around Safely

The Core Tip: Bacalar is generally walkable, especially in the town center, where sidewalks are available and distances are short.

The Pro Move: Stay aware of your surroundings and prefer well-lit areas after dark, particularly when returning from dining or nightlife.

💳 Money & Payments

The Core Tip: Most hotels, restaurants, and attractions accept credit cards, but small vendors may prefer cash transactions.

The Pro Move: It’s advisable to carry some cash for local markets or smaller eateries where card facilities might not be available.

✈️ Airport / Arrival Tips

The Core Tip: Upon arriving at Chetumal International Airport, travelers can find designated taxi and rideshare pickup areas for convenient access to Bacalar.

The Pro Move: Pre-arranging airport transfers can save time and reduce stress, especially for first-time visitors unfamiliar with the area.
